19-大数据一班-杨文冠
19-大数据一班-杨文冠
全部文章
题解
学习(23)
未归档(1)
练习(1)
归档
标签
去牛客网
登录
/
注册
19-大数据一班-杨文冠的博客
啥都不会的小白
全部文章
/ 题解
(共12篇)
C. Parsa's Humongous Tree
来自专栏
首先每个顶点的值。如果,证明如下:假设有个靠近顶点的顶点满足假设有个靠近顶点的顶点满足那么当时,将减小到会使得整棵树的美丽值增大当时,将增大到会使得整棵树的美丽值增大当时,将变成或会使得整棵树的美丽值不变或增大 定义表示时,的子树的美丽值之和,同理。 MyCode: #include <bit...
思维
dp
2021-05-26
2
732
Nastia Plays with a Tree
来自专栏
1 7 1 4 6 5 6 3 1 2 1 6 1 7思路:先以为根画出上面的图。节点度为,有两个度为的叶子节点,我们可以知道,如果将边断开,然后再将其中的一个叶子和树上度为的叶子相连(比如连),此时是最优的,因为这样不必在断开后还需要断开的一个叶子。 所以我们的策略是:如果某个点只有一条链,不操作...
树
思维
2021-05-08
2
669
Nastia and a Hidden Permutation
来自专栏
坑:又是一种可以搞死面向案例编程的选手的恶心案例,仗着数组是自己隐藏的,自己是知道答案的,于是就假装问几下然后就输出答案。这题别看样例!光这几个问答根本确定不了排列。 思路:通过一定能找出的位置,如果那么,如果,那么 找到之后就可以通过来得到的值。 MyCode: #include<bits/...
交互
思维
2021-05-08
2
646
Codeforces Round #717 (Div. 2)
来自专栏
A. Tit for Tat 思路:(从最高位开始)高位不断减一、最底位不断加一,直到高位都为或者操作了次 MyCode: #include <bits/stdc++.h> using namespace std; const int maxn=1e5+7,maxm=2e5+7,mo...
模拟
贪心
XOR
暴力
背包
dp
0/1背包
思维
LCA
倍增
线性筛
2021-04-23
2
732
Divide by Zero 2021 and Codeforces Round #714 (Div. 2)
来自专栏
A. Array and Peaks 思路:构造个峰需要个元素,所以如果那么无法构成,否则可以从第二个位置开始放最大的数,每隔一个位置再放一个差值为1的数,放满k个,然后从头往后依次将没有填数的位置填上,依次从剩余的中没有的取掉的数从小到大取。 MyCode: #include <bits...
贪心
思维
构造
分类
最小生成树
kruskal算法
2021-04-15
1
828
Parallel Sort
题意:给定长度为n的排列,一次操作你可以选择任意个下标数对:(x1,y1),(x2,y2),…(xn,yn)。要求每个下标最多只出现一次。问最少需要几次操作能够将排列恢复为原排列,同时输出每次操作选择的下标。 思路: 之间连一条边,如果不形成环,那么一次操作就行,如果环上只有两个点,那么也只需要一次...
第45届ICPC昆明
思维
2021-04-08
3
658
Educational Codeforces Round 106 (Rated for Div. 2)
来自专栏
A - Domino on Windowsill 思路:贪心只要还有位置,多米诺骨牌就能摆上去。 MyCode: #include <bits/stdc++.h> using namespace std; const int maxn=2e5+7,maxm=1e6+7,mod=1e9...
贪心
思维
2021-04-03
1
698
Educational Codeforces Round 103 (Rated for Div. 2)
来自专栏
总结:A、B、C不是白给题吗,D题dp,需要一些思维,E题拓扑排序(+dfs+字典树),还是要转个弯cf的题都要转个弯 A. K-divisible Sum 题目大意:构造一个长度为n的数组,每个数是正整数,要求整个数组的和是k的倍数,并且整个数组最大的数最小.输出数组的最大值。 思路: 首先数组的...
扑朔排序
字典树
拓扑排序
模拟
思维
dp
2021-02-01
3
697
Gitignore
题意:给n个需要忽视的目录,m个需要保护的目录,求Gitignore的最小行数(有多少文件路径没被忽视--本应该被忽视的) 思路: 比赛的时候写了个神仙代码正解应该就是模拟,标记被保护了的路径名父级目录(a/b/c就只标记a、b),因为输入保证不会同时出现:。接着枚举应该忽略的文件路径,如果某个父级...
第45届ICPC上海
DFS
模拟
贪心
思维
2021-01-29
2
635
Mine Sweeper II
题意: 给两个的扫雷图,问能不能至多反转个格子,把图B的的空白区权值和变成和图A相同。 思路: 这题有浓厚的气息,可惜打的有点少,没做出来,一看代码秒懂。既然是式的,样例必然是误导性的,就怕样例给好了让人一眼给看出来。其实答案只要输出A的原图或者反图即可,选原图还是反图不难,原图和反图是互补的,B不...
第45届ICPC上海
贪心
思维
2021-01-29
1
660
首页
上一页
1
2
下一页
末页